About Corsica-stickney Jr. High - 03

Corsica-stickney Jr. High - 03 is a public middle school in Corsica, SD, part of Corsica-Stickney 21-3. Corsica-stickney Jr.

High - 03 serves approximately 64 students, and covers grades 6th-8th, and has a 16:1 student-teacher ratio. Corsica-stickney Jr. High - 03 has a current MySchoolScout rating of 7.0 out of 10 and ranks #208 of 574 schools in SD.

Structured state assessment records for Corsica-stickney Jr. High - 03 show 52%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2015-2022) and 67%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2015-2022).

What Parents Should Know

At 64 students, Corsica-stickney Jr. High - 03 is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.

Corsica-stickney Jr. High - 03 s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.
